~ Yūrei

 

 

Nights, by this old moldy

          In this wet cement, we desire,

 

With a strong need for peace, we yearn,

           We lived for centuries, but there is no place,

 

No real place for us,

         Starving souls, tormented by

Severe penalties, searching for sleep,

 

Sing us your lullaby, for we do not

             Or soon never will be asleep again;

 

    Tired of hanging in here,

We are in need for our rest,

 

         We suffer from our chest,

    We can't breathe, the fact

We hang in the world of between,

 

And some of “you” who noticed, so keen...

           We'll help, all unseen.

 

 

 

~ Elisa Laura
